Contact
Get in Touch
Fill out the form below and one of our
representatives will get back to you shortly.
representatives will get back to you shortly.
Address
Kronos 70, Office 103, 1026 Nicosia, Cyprus
Phone
+357 22032473
Kronos 70, Office 103, 1026 Nicosia, Cyprus